Known issues
- iMod: Put space in 'true' word in iMod config file, isn't discovery by parsers as bad configuration
- iMod: iMod default database - modbus.db - table DANE - is initialized with values equal 0. Untill parameter will change his value, value will not be refreshed. CSV channel works properly wihtout such condition. Already fixed in iMod develope version.
- iMod: Mbus channel could stop send Mbus request. You need to build simply script in '/mnt/mtd/iMod/watchdog' to reset this plugin.
- iMod: It is required to use 'single-socket' connectio via Modbus TCP in communication with iMod.
- iMod: Script channel could crash if is often execute. Fixed in incoming new release version.
- iMod: Setting events on 32-bits will not be trigger properly if this parameter is Big-endian.
- iMod: If occure issues with read-out one-wire sensor, it could trigger event like sensor return 0 value.
- exe_service: Service for running scripts could be stopped by internal Linux mechanism. Currently walk-around is to cyclic (once per day) reset this service using cron-table.
- npe_service: Service for reading inputs/outputs could be stopped by internal Linux mechanism. Currently walk-around is to cyclic (once per day) reset this service using cron-table.
- uninstall scripts: Uninstalling scripts for some packages could not unistall package.
How to update?
Use command: softmgr update all.
After installation new firmware, reboot device is require.
